Phew! And what a night it was! Pelloth and Hars wake side by side on a straw mattress, the elven prostitute nowhere to be seen. Sooner or later, all five of you are sitting downstairs in the Bloodstone Tavern, being served breakfast by Murder; who is burning the candle at both ends apparently.
After breakfast, you wait in the Tavern for a few hours, (uneventful unless you post otherwise) and then you head out to The Gate to meet Daelos. After heading through the streets of The Dark City, being careful to watch out for pickpockets and cut-throats, you greet the Bloodstone Stalker. He is on the inside of The Gate and is wearing his hooded cloak, which is shielding him from the patter of rain. "Greetings, are you ready to go to the ruins? The Ashen Mountains can be...trecherous." You're not sure you like the way he phrased that last part, but he then turned and sharply said, "Let us go."
Almost as soon as you are out of the Gate, you see a sight you wish you didn't see. Gathered about forty foot away from you are about a dozen humans and demi-humans. At their head, is Dregthuk, wearing a dark grin as the rain falls on his head and drips down his face. "Where do you cunts think you're going then?" He gazes round at all of you and looks at Daelos quizically. The Bloodstone Stalker then says to you all, "Do you have some sort of beef with this imbecile? Because if so, hurry up and deal with it so we can go." Daelos then walks to the side and leans against the wall of the city. Dregthuk laughs deeply, "Typical elf, always staying out of conflicts they can't handle." He then brings his gaze back to you five, "Prepare yourselves!" He then draws his sword and commands his men to do the same.
